Default Honda Accord 2000 V6 3.0 Vtec

Hi Guys....

Finally ...a dedicated forum....


Anyways...guys here is my dilema...

I got about 110,000 miles on it now.....an year and half back.....once in a blue moon ...when i tried to start the car
it would fire up.....chug ...and then die..... I would try it a couple time until finally it would start again....
once it started then I wouldnt see the problem again till months....

But now.....this problem is happening more often....and I have noticed some symptoms as well.....
Now it happens if I ever have to drive rough or accelerate really fast.....the car will run fine
but then when the next time around you try to start it ...it will chug and die....except now it will
never start up again on its on...it will keep firing up ...chugging and dying....
so to get it going...I have to press on the gas and bring the RPM up a lil ( which chugs as if an injector was blown or something)
then..I put my foot on the brake....release the gas quick....shift to D4....then use the brake as if it were a clutch to get it going...
once it gets going....then its fine....and will drive fine....until i am a lil hard on acceleration again....

What the hell could be wrong guys...if I can get an idea that would be great..

oh yeah and a couple times this happened...and I press my accelerator to bring up the RPM a lil so that it
doesnt die...the Check Engine Light flashes....and then stays on....

Checked the codes...and it states that each of the six cylinders have misfired....but once the car start running
fine....after a few starts...the check engine light resets itself.....


I am really really frustrated with this!!!
